Interesting Facts about Disodium [4-[4-(Sulfinatomethylamino)phenyl]sulfonylanilino]methanesulfinate
Disodium [4-[4-(sulfinatomethylamino)phenyl]sulfonylanilino]methanesulfinate, often referred to simply as a complex sulfonamide compound, is a fascinating example of the intersection of organic chemistry and pharmaceutical science. Here are some interesting insights:
- Dual Functionality: This compound features both sulfinic and sulfonyl functional groups, making it versatile in chemical reactivity. Its structure allows it to act as a potential antimicrobial agent.
- Application in Medicine: Sulfonamides, in general, have a rich history in medicinal chemistry. This compound aligns with the trend, demonstrating potential in treating bacterial infections by inhibiting dihydropteroate synthase, an enzyme crucial for folic acid synthesis in bacteria.
- Sulfinic Role: The presence of a sulfinic acid group is notable; it may contribute to unique properties such as enhancing water solubility and improving the bioavailability of the compound in biological systems.
- Complexity in Synthesis: The synthetic pathways leading to this compound illustrate the intricacies involved in designing structures with dual functionalities. The processes often involve multiple steps of functional group transformations and careful control of reaction conditions.
- Research Potential: As a compound with intricate properties, it holds immense promise for research in drug development, targeting specific pathogenic mechanisms while minimizing side effects.
